Ahhh it’s been alittle over a month since I received my Smooth Fitness Treadmill. I am the first to admit that  staying on track has always been tough to me where exercise and eating right are involved. Nonetheless I am still pushing on managing to walk and run the treadmill 15 minutes a day 2 to 3 times a day. This to me is easier then trying to exercise for an extended period of time all at once.

I find that when I am exercising I need some serious distractions.

I love that that my treadmill has space for you to place a tablet up as you can see above.

One of the features I have found that has helped me is being able to plug my daughter’s Ipod Touch in to the input jack and listening to some of my favorite jams:
